NVIDIA GPUs on Ubuntu 22.04 LTS: one GPU keeps disappearing after installing nvidia driver

In the bug report, the gpu is already off so I can’t see its temperature. To check, please shut down the computer, leave it off for half an hour to have it cool down. Immediately after turning it on and login, run
nvidia-smi -q -d TEMPERATURE -l 1
in a terminal, it will display the gpu temperature in a loop.
Other reasons for the gpu shutting down would be lack of power but I doubt that since the A30 only draws 165 W. Or a defective gpu.
